Brief Summary

Many years have passed since GnRH antagonists were introduced to prevent premature LH surges during stimulated cycles. However, there is still no consensus on the optimal GnRH antagonist protocol. Attempts at modifying GnRH antagonist protocols have been made to improve COH outcomes. However, a meta-analysis of 27 randomized controlled trials, including recent reports, showed significantly lower clinical ongoing pregnancy rates in the antagonist group. Thus, additional efforts are needed to identify the optimal stimulation protocols to achieve better follicular and embryonic development and to improve the pregnancy rates in COH using GnRH antagonist.
Given the assumption of a detrimental effect of GnRH antagonist on the pregnancy rate, with current protocols, we hypothesized that a shorter duration of GnRH antagonist administration might improve outcome.

Interventions

cetrorelix acetate
The GnRH antagonist, cetrorelix acetate (Cetrotide; Serono) 0.25 mg was added daily, starting when the leading follicle reached 14 mm in diameter during ovarian stimulation for IVF. When the leading follicle reached a mean diameter of 18 mm or two follicles or more reached a diameter of 17 mm, 250 μg of recombinant hCG (Ovidrel; Serono) SQ was injected. In Group A, the GnRH antagonist continued to be used until the day of hCG administration. In Group B, the GnRH antagonist was not administrated on the hCG day
Eligibility Criteria

Inclusion Criteria
* Normal ovulatory cycle with cycle lengths of between 25 and 35 days
* Basal serum FSH (day 3) level of \< 15 mIU/mL
* Body mass index (BMI) ranging between 18 and 27 kg/m2
Exclusion Criteria
* Evidence of endocrine abnormalities, such as, hyperprolactinemia, thyroid dysfunction, or polycystic ovary syndrome
* Hydrosalpinx
* Severe endometriosis (stage III-IV)
